A. MOTOR PLATE (HIGH and LOW VOLTAGE)

The motor plate is located on the side of the drive motor (refer to illustration) and contains a graphical representation of the motor wiring for both low voltage rating and high voltage rating.

Removing the cap reveals the wiring to the motor. On each wire there is a number which corresponds to the numbers on the motor plate. Depending on whether the dryer is operating on low voltage or high voltage, the wiring should match the motor plate as follows:

The dots and lines represent connections (refer to illustration).

For example:

On low voltage - wire no. 14 is connected to wire no. 4

-wire no. 1 is connected to wire no. 7, which in turn are both connected to L1 On high voltage - wire no. 14 is insulated or capped

-wire no. 4 is connected to wire no. 7

-wire no. 1 is connected to L1
